Problem Statement
Students are increasingly experiencing mental health issues that
affect their performance, their well-being, and their lives in general. The process of
Adapting to school life is not easy; it may be that age, health, the
work commitments, habits and lifestyles, can affect and influence the
completion of their studies, this affects the academic performance of the
students may be affected. There are also economic, family factors,
labor and social issues that significantly impact a substantial number of
students are forced to temporarily or permanently leave school or
university.

The most common problems that students may face are the
Anxiety and Depression. Anxiety and Depression are two emotional disorders.
complexes that, according to studies, involve problems in thoughts and behaviors.

Academic performance is defined as 'a value attributed to achievement of


student in academic tasks" and the way to verify this achievement is
with grades or scores, which allow measurement and classification of the
students. It is important to highlight that the achievements of the students in the
The benefit from academic activities depends on different factors.
internal and external (Garbanzo Vargas, 2007).

The mental health and psychological well-being of students are essential for
an optimal development in this stage of their life. Currently, it may seem
difficult to maintain a healthy mental balance due to the diversity of agents
stressful such as excessive workload, multiple responsibilities,
COVID-19 pandemic or the lack of a favorable economy.

So that students can free themselves from everything that may cause them stress,
fear, anxiety, or depression and this does not affect their academic performance
they must develop strategies focused on life skills since these
help students cope with the stressors produced by the
pandemic, making decisions, fostering resilience and achieving academic success.
Offer programs focused on social connections, empathy,
pain processing, stress management, mindfulness, among others, and include
resources for faculty and administrative staff.
